Q1. Is it possible that I save a binary file in the workbook (specially a new file for each sheet) itself programmatically? If yes then how?

Q2. I have to get an ID like thing for any cell so that I can identify it seperately even after the cell is moved anywhere. I checked whether there is a "CodeName" like property for a cell (range). But I was unable to find it out. Then, I thought that I would save (hide from the users) a unique value in the specified cells so that later after reopening the workbook I can locate the cell by retrieving the value. So, I chose the ID property of the range. But I saw that after putting a value in the ID of a cell if I save the workbook and reopen it, the ID of that particular cell becomes blank! So, can you tell me any alternative way to save a unique number for any particular cell and about what the user of Excel won't be aware of?
